He realizes that Elizabeth is good and Abigail is bad. John Proctor shows that he cares about Elizabeth and wants to save her.

John is completely over Abigail and knows that Elizabeth is innocent. John hates the court and forbids them to know about the affair. He tries everything in his heart to save Elizabeth, but nothing works. At the end, he realizes that in order to save Elizabeth he will have to face his fears and lay down the truth.

He confesses to the court his sin of adultery. If the courts know about the affair, then they will realize why Abigail accused Elizabeth. John is in love with Elizabeth and wants to save her at all costs. John listened to his conscience and did what was right. It shows that John has become a true man by risking his life to save another.

It is clear to see that John is not listening to his gut, but rather going with his heart. He tells the truth and accepts the consequences that will come. He would rather die trying than to not try at all. Proctor attempts to fight the court in order to save his wife. In the end the tables are turned and he gets accused of witchcraft.

In order to do this, he has to sign his name to the devil. John Proctor first attempts to write his name, but realizes he is unable to.
